System architecture
Freelance 800F is divided into an operator level and a
process level. The operator level contains the func
tions for operation and observation, archives and
logs, trends and alarms. Open-loop and closed-loop
control functions are processed in the controllers.
System communication
The operator and process levels communicate with
each other via the system bus (based on Ethernet)
with TCP/IP, where you can choose between various
transmission media such as AUI, twisted pair, fiber
optic or coaxial cable. A Freelance OPC server is
available for connecting to higher-level operator
stations (800xA) or other OPC clients. The real-time
process values and alarms from the Freelance sys
tem can be accessed via OPC. A „C“ programming
interface for Windows programs can be used for
external applications that do not use the standard
OPC interface. The DMS-API is used for this.
